The novel “An Island in the Caribbean” by R. M. Ballantyne is one of the most prominent works of adventure literature that combines excitement, suspense, and feelings of individual heroism in the context of the sea and oceans. The events of the novel revolve around a young man named “Timothy” who finds himself in an unexpected adventure after a drowning incident at sea. As a result, he arrives on a remote island in the Caribbean, where he discovers that it is inhabited by pirates. On that island, “Timothy” begins to face harsh challenges, ranging from trying to survive pirate attacks to building relationships with the locals.

Through these adventures, “Timothy” discovers the meanings of courage and loyalty, and faces issues such as the conflict between good and evil, as the tension of the novel escalates with the emergence of mysterious characters and surprising events. The novel focuses on the hero’s struggle with himself and his decisive decisions, while the suspense appears through his attempts to escape from the pirates and search for an opportunity to escape.

The writing style of the novel is characterized by mystery and suspense, as it combines descriptions of beautiful landscapes with the harsh conditions experienced by the heroes. Highlighting the relationships between the characters, through a dialogue full of wisdom and cunning, enhances the reader’s feelings and gives him intellectual and emotional pleasure.

Overall, “Island in the Caribbean” is a novel that transports you to a world of sea adventures, where tales of heroism and loyalty meet in a world where real legends and fantasy intertwine, making it an enjoyable read for fans of adventure literature.
